SKT to hire interns based on SNS skills

SK Telecom said Tuesday that it will hire interns based on their ability to use social networking services without considering their grades, English ability or other specifications.

The whole process of selection, except the final interview, will be disclosed through SNS to be shared with Internet users ― an unprecedented attempt among Korean companies, the nation’s largest telecom carrier said.

Applicants, after submitting applications through the company’s Facebook account, are to participate in several phases of an open audition between April 25 and May 17.

They will earn points depending on the number of comments and positive reviews they receive while completing each mission using SNS.

The company said that the finalists will work as “social managers” who operate its online and offline media channels, and communicate directly with customers and businesses for six weeks from June 18.

“Even though we need to select talented people in diverse sectors, there have been difficulties to do that through the existing selection process,” an SK Telecom official said.

“Our new attempt is expected to have a positive impact on hiring good workers.”
